spectroxide: A code package for computing cosmic microwave background spectral distortions
Spectroxide is a publicly available code package that evolves the photon Boltzmann equation from z ~ 5e6 to today to calculate CMB spectral distortions caused by heat or photon injection, with all code and tests generated by AI under human supervision and validated against analytic limits and prior

Constraints on the Injection of Radiation in the Early Universe
Mixing electromagnetic radiation with dark radiation between BBN and recombination dilutes the baryon-to-entropy ratio, tightening the allowed total extra radiation to at most ~25% more than dark-radiation-only scenarios.
